Inpatient Treatment - Drug and Alcohol Rehabilitation Centers - Bayport, MN.

Inpatient drug rehab, also known as residential drug rehab, is a treatment method for people that want to get out of their environment and a more aggressive intervention while in treatment. Inpatient rehabilitation in Bayport usually lasts anywhere from 30 days to 3 - 6 months or longer, and some rehab centers offer both short and long term rehabilitation options. Additionally, some inpatient facilities offer both non-medical and medically assisted detox services, although some only treat individuals who have been detoxed at a detox facility prior to arrival.

In inpatient drug rehab, it is similar to a small community of clients and staff who are working together through the course of recovery. Treatment staff will do a thorough evaluation of the patient's treatment needs, and a rehabilitation plan is put in place that will consist of therapy, counseling, psychotherapy, holistic treatment, etc. all depending on what recovery approach that program is utilizing. Some inpatient facilities implement the 12 steps, while others apply a more evidence based method, which may involve more advanced therapies and psychotherapies.

Inpatient drug rehab also reduces many of the risks associated with relapse, being that the individual is being supervised 24/7 in a drug and alcohol free setting, and won't have access to any of the people who influenced, supported or enabled their drug abuse.
